Media & Entertainment Visa Sponsorship Jobs in Alabama
Alabama's media and entertainment sector offers visa sponsorship opportunities primarily in Birmingham and Huntsville, with growing digital media production, broadcasting networks like Alabama Public Television, and emerging film production incentives. Major employers include Raycom Media, Cumulus Broadcasting, and production companies supporting the state's expanding entertainment tax credit program.

Which media & entertainment companies sponsor visas in Alabama?
Major sponsors include Alabama Public Television, Raycom Media (now Gray Television), and Cumulus Broadcasting in Birmingham. Digital media companies in Huntsville's tech corridor also sponsor H-1B visas for technical roles. Film production companies utilizing Alabama's entertainment incentive programs occasionally sponsor O-1 visas for specialized talent during major productions.

Which visa types are most common for media & entertainment roles in Alabama?
H-1B visas dominate for technical positions like broadcast engineers, digital media specialists, and production technology roles. O-1 visas are used for exceptional talent in film productions taking advantage of Alabama's tax incentives. TN visas work for Canadian and Mexican nationals in qualifying technical broadcasting positions with major Alabama media companies.
Which cities in Alabama have the most media & entertainment sponsorship jobs?
Birmingham leads with major broadcasting networks, radio stations, and emerging digital media companies. Huntsville follows with technology-focused media roles in its growing tech sector. Montgomery offers opportunities with state government media operations and educational broadcasting. Mobile has regional broadcasting and occasional film production opportunities.
What are Alabama's prevailing wage considerations for media & entertainment visa sponsorship?
Alabama's prevailing wages for media roles are typically lower than coastal markets, making LCA approval easier for employers. The state's cost of living advantages help justify sponsorship investments. Technical broadcasting and digital media positions command higher wages, particularly in Birmingham's competitive market and Huntsville's technology sector.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ored media & entertainment jobs in Alabama?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
